Modbus RTU with Multiple Slave Devices
In the host controlled configuration shown below, the Gateway is a Modbus slave to the host system, but remains the master of the wireless
network. The Gateway is connected directly to the host system using a field bus connection. This system also connects DX85 Expanded I/O
devices and a third-party Modbus slave device to the serial bus to expand the available I/O. The DX80 Gateway and each DX85 connected as
shown below are Modbus slave devices to the host system.
Purpose: This wireless network collects I/O
data and sends it back to a Modbus host
system, but adds local wired I/O points and
expands the network using field bus.
